# Who to Contact: Ledgerline ORM Refactor

The legacy ORM layer in Ledgerline is being replaced module by module under the Coppervein initiative. Reviewers should not approve changes that add new call sites to the deprecated mapper classes; flag them against the migration tracker instead. Design questions belong with the data-access working group, not individual authors. Send review escalations to the refactor lead.

billing contact of fajog-fafop = fraox.istdor@nelvrosys.corp

Quick parity check before you approve: the Lumenfall Swift SDK now supports batched uploads, matching what the Kotlin client shipped last sprint. Retry semantics are identical too, except Swift backs off at 2s instead of 1.5s — known gap, tracked separately. If anything diverges in behavior, flag it. The build this was verified against is noted below.

pipeline stamp: htk4_66df

Onboarding note for external plugin authors on the Fennwick platform: our current priority is the leaked-file-descriptor hunt. Plugins that open sockets or temp files through the Harborline SDK must release them in the teardown hook, or the host process eventually exhausts its descriptor table. Please run the fd-census tool against your plugin before each submission and attach the report. Access to the shared diagnostics vault uses a sealed recovery flow; the passphrase for it appears immediately below this paragraph.

vault phrase of kaduf-baweg = norael-julox-raleth-wenok-eliir-ulamir-ulair-norwyn-rusion